§ 232:22 — Assessment by Jury

Text
If any person to whom damages are awarded, or party against whom damages are assessed by the commissioners is dissatisfied with the same, such person or party may appear at court, when their report is returned, and object thereto in writing, and then the court shall assess the damages by jury, and award costs to the prevailing party.
